define([
    'intern!tdd',
    'intern/chai!assert',
    './util',
    'intern/dojo/node!leadfoot/helpers/pollUntil',
    'intern/dojo/node!leadfoot/keys',
    'require'
], function (test, assert, util, pollUntil, keys, require) {
    // The number of visible rows in each grid (clickable without scrolling)
    // Look at the test page to determine this value
    var NUM_VISIBLE_ROWS = 6;
 
    // The expected select state of each of the first NUM_VISIBLE_ROWS in each
    // table after the first click loop.
    // This could be calculated with a conditional statement, but the logic to so
    // gets a bit tortuous so just lay it out explicitly:
    var expectedSelectState = {
        gridExtended: [1, 0, 1, 0, 1, 0],
        gridSingle: [0, 0, 0, 0, 1, 0]
    };
    expectedSelectState.gridMultiple = expectedSelectState.gridExtended;
    expectedSelectState.gridToggle = expectedSelectState.gridExtended;
    expectedSelectState.gridNone = expectedSelectState.gridExtended;
 
    test.suite('dgrid/selector functional tests', function () {
 
        var isShiftClickSupported;
 
        // Click the checkbox/radio in the first NUM_VISIBLE_ROWS of a grid.
        // After each click the row will be tested for the "dgrid-selected" class.
        function clickAndTestEachRow(remote, gridId) {
            var rowSelector = '#' + gridId + '-row-',
                rowIndex;
 
            function each(rowIndex) {
                // Click the dgrid/selector checkbox/radio
                return remote.findByCssSelector(rowSelector + rowIndex + ' .field-select input')
                        .click()
                        .end()
                    // Check the row for the "dgrid-selected" class
                    .findByCssSelector(rowSelector + rowIndex)
                        .getAttribute('class')
                        .then(function (classString) {
                            var classNames,
                                isSelected;
 
                            if (rowIndex % 2) {
                                classNames = classString.split(' ');
                                isSelected = classNames.indexOf('dgrid-selected') !== -1;
                                assert.isFalse(isSelected,
                                    gridId + ': Row ' + rowIndex + ' should NOT be selected');
                            }
                            else {
                                assert.include(classString, 'dgrid-selected',
                                    gridId + ': Row ' + rowIndex + ' should be selected after click');
                            }
                        })
                        .end();
            }
 
            for (rowIndex = 0; rowIndex < NUM_VISIBLE_ROWS; rowIndex++) {
                // The code in this loop is async and might run after the loop has updated
                // rowIndex, so run the code in a function with its own value
                remote = each(rowIndex);
            }
 
            return remote;
        }
 
        // Click the checkbox/radio in the first row, then shift+click in the 5th.
        function shiftClickAndTestRows(remote, gridId) {
            var rowSelector = '#' + gridId + '-row-';
 
            return remote.findByCssSelector(rowSelector + '0' + ' .field-select input')
                    .click()
                    .end()
                .pressKeys(keys.SHIFT)
                .findByCssSelector(rowSelector + '4' + ' .field-select input')
                    .click()
                    .pressKeys(keys.NULL)
                    .end();
        }
 
        // Click the "Select All" checkbox in the grid header
        function selectAll(remote, gridId) {
            var selector = '#' + gridId + ' .dgrid-header .field-select input';
 
            return remote.findByCssSelector(selector)
                .click()
                .end();
        }
 
        function createRowSelectionTest(gridId, allowMultiple, selectTestFunction) {
            return function () {
                if (selectTestFunction === shiftClickAndTestRows && !isShiftClickSupported) {
                    return;
                }
 
                var selector = '#' + gridId + '-row-',
                    remote = this.remote,
                    rowIndex;
 
                function each(rowIndex) {
                    return remote.findByCssSelector(selector + rowIndex)
                        .getAttribute('class').then(function (classString) {
                            var classNames,
                                isSelected;
 
                            if (expectedSelectState[gridId][rowIndex]) {
                                assert.include(classString, 'dgrid-selected',
                                    gridId + ': Row ' + rowIndex + ' should still be selected');
                            }
                            else {
                                classNames = classString.split(' ');
                                isSelected = classNames.indexOf('dgrid-selected') !== -1;
                                assert.isFalse(isSelected,
                                    gridId + ': Row ' + rowIndex + ' should NOT be selected');
                            }
                        })
                        .end();
                }
 
                remote = selectTestFunction(remote, gridId);
 
                // Loop through all rows to verify selection state
                for (rowIndex = 0; rowIndex < NUM_VISIBLE_ROWS; rowIndex++) {
                    // The code in this loop is async and might run after the loop has updated
                    // rowIndex, so run the code in a function with its own value
                    remote = each(rowIndex);
                }
 
                return remote;
            };
        }
 
        test.before(function () {
            var remote = this.remote;
            return remote.get(require.toUrl('./Selector.html'))
                .then(pollUntil(function () {
                    return window.ready;
                }, null, 5000))
                .then(function () {
                    return util.isShiftClickSupported(remote).then(function (isSupported) {
                        isShiftClickSupported = isSupported;
                        if (!isSupported) {
                            console.warn('shift+click tests will be no-ops because ' +
                                'this browser/WebDriver combination does not support shift+click.');
                        }
                    });
                });
        });
 
        test.beforeEach(function () {
            // Clear selections from previous tests
            return this.remote.execute(function () {
                /* global gridExtended, gridMultiple, gridSingle, gridToggle, gridNone */
                gridExtended.clearSelection();
                gridMultiple.clearSelection();
                gridSingle.clearSelection();
                gridToggle.clearSelection();
                gridNone.clearSelection();
            });
        });
 
        test.test('selectionMode: extended',
            createRowSelectionTest('gridExtended', true, clickAndTestEachRow));
        test.test('selectionMode: multiple',
            createRowSelectionTest('gridMultiple', true, clickAndTestEachRow));
        test.test('selectionMode: single',
            createRowSelectionTest('gridSingle', false, clickAndTestEachRow));
        test.test('selectionMode: toggle',
            createRowSelectionTest('gridToggle', true, clickAndTestEachRow));
        test.test('selectionMode: none',
            createRowSelectionTest('gridNone', true, clickAndTestEachRow));
 
        test.test('multiple selection with shift+click; selectionMode: extended',
            createRowSelectionTest('gridExtended', true, shiftClickAndTestRows));
        test.test('multiple selection with shift+click; selectionMode: multiple',
            createRowSelectionTest('gridMultiple', true, shiftClickAndTestRows));
        test.test('multiple selection with shift+click; selectionMode: single',
            createRowSelectionTest('gridSingle', false, shiftClickAndTestRows));
        test.test('multiple selection with shift+click; selectionMode: toggle',
                createRowSelectionTest('gridToggle', true, shiftClickAndTestRows));
        test.test('multiple selection with shift+click; selectionMode: none',
                createRowSelectionTest('gridNone', true, shiftClickAndTestRows));
 
        test.test('select all; selectionMode: extended',
            createRowSelectionTest('gridExtended', true, selectAll));
        test.test('select all; selectionMode: multiple',
            createRowSelectionTest('gridMultiple', true, selectAll));
        test.test('select all; selectionMode: toggle',
            createRowSelectionTest('gridToggle', true, selectAll));
        test.test('select all; selectionMode: none',
            createRowSelectionTest('gridNone', true, selectAll));
 
        test.test('keyboard selection on input element', function () {
            function getSelectionState (id) {
                return gridExtended.selection[id];
            }
 
            return this.remote
                .findByCssSelector('#gridExtended-row-0 input')
                    .click()
                    .execute(getSelectionState, [ '0' ])
                    .then(function (selectionState) {
                        assert.isTrue(selectionState, 'Clicked row should be selected');
                    })
                    .type(keys.ENTER)
                    .execute(getSelectionState, [ '0' ])
                    .then(function (selectionState) {
                        assert.notOk(selectionState, 'Press Enter: row should not be selected');
                    })
                    .type(keys.ENTER)
                    .execute(getSelectionState, [ '0' ])
                    .then(function (selectionState) {
                        assert.isTrue(selectionState, 'Press Enter: row should be selected');
                    })
                    .type(keys.SPACE)
                    .execute(getSelectionState, [ '0' ])
                    .then(function (selectionState) {
                        assert.notOk(selectionState, 'Press Space: row should not be selected');
                    })
                    .type(keys.SPACE)
                    .execute(getSelectionState, [ '0' ])
                    .then(function (selectionState) {
                        assert.isTrue(selectionState, 'Press Space: row should be selected');
                    })
                .end();
        });
    });
});
